Understanding Pet Food Labels

Reading pet food labels is essential in making informed choices. Here are some key components to look for:

  • Ingredients: Ingredients are listed in order of weight. Look for high-quality proteins (like chicken or beef) as the first ingredient, and avoid foods with vague terms like “meat by-products”.
  • Nutritional Adequacy Statement: This indicates whether the food meets the standards set by the Association of American Feed Control Officials (AAFCO) for your pet’s life stage.
  • Guaranteed Analysis: This tells you the percentage of protein, fat, fiber, and moisture in the food. Make sure these values align with your pet’s dietary needs.
  • Feeding Guidelines: Follow these guidelines to ensure you’re providing the right amount of food based on your pet’s weight and activity level.

Consider Your Pet’s Specific Needs

Every pet is unique, and their dietary needs can vary based on several factors:

  • Age: Puppies and kittens require different nutrition compared to adult and senior pets. Look for food tailored to their specific life stage.
  • Health Conditions: If your pet has specific health issues (like allergies, obesity, or diabetes), consult with your veterinarian to find food that addresses these concerns.
  • Activity Level: Active pets may need higher protein and calorie content, while less active pets may benefit from lower calorie options.

Regularly Check for Pet Food Recalls

Staying informed about pet food recalls is crucial for your pet’s safety. Here are some tips:

  • Sign Up for Alerts: Many pet food companies offer email alerts for product recalls. Subscribe to stay updated.
  • Follow Pet Safety Websites: Websites like the FDA and pet food review sites provide information on recent recalls and safety alerts.
  • Check Before You Buy: Always check if a product has been recalled before purchasing, especially if it’s a new brand.
